Monrovia, Jun 2 (EFE/EPA).- The Liberia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) on Wednesday held the national conference on the environment and climate change, ahead of this year's World Environmental Day on June 5. World Environment Day is the United Nations Day to attract worldwide awareness and action to protect environment. (Camera: AHMED JALLANZO).     This creepy crawly insect is called a wax worm and, believe it or not, this little guy may just be the answer to global pollution. Footage provided courtesy of the Spanish National Research Council shows a brilliant new discovery made by researcher Federica Bertocchini. She discovered that wax worms are capable of eating through polyethylene plastic. The researcher demonstrated her discovery at a laboratory in Madrid on Wednesday. Although polyethylene is one of the world's most resistant forms of plastic, the worms can destroy the material by munching their way through it. According to the researcher, 100 worms can biodegrade up to 92 milligrams of polyethylene in just one night. That might not seem like much, but what if we multiply that by a thousand? Or even a million? The discovery is touted as the first all-natural solution to the disposal of the dangerous and wasteful material worldwide. Wax worms are now seen as the best way to biodegrade plastic without causing more harmful effects to nature. Polyethylene plastic, the material used to make plastic bags, is very durable. That's why we use it so often. The problem is that polyethylene is not biodegradable, which means that it stays in the environment for hundreds of years after being thrown away. It can cause all sorts of problems for wild animals and the natural environment in general. That's why this new discovery has the potential to help us clean up our act and restore areas like landfills and other areas polluted with plastic.

    Monrovia, Oct 10 (EPA).- Liberia's opposition leader of the Alternative National Congress (ANC), Alexander B. Cummings, held a press conference Sunday at his party's headquarters after the collaborating Political Parties (CPP) accused him of altering the framework document under his chairmanship. Four major opposition political parties, including the former ruling Unity party (UP), All Liberian party (ALP), Alternative National Congress (ANC) and Liberty Party (LP), entered into a collaboration framework that leads to the selection process of a single presidential candidate, in order to challenge the incumbent president of Liberia, George Weah, ahead of the 2023 presidential and general elections.
